In a school, students thought of planting trees in and around the school to reduce air pollution. It was decided that the number of trees, that each section of each class will plant will be the same as the class, in which they are studying, e.g., a section of class I will plant 1 tree, a section of class II will plant 2 trees, and so on till class XII. There are three sections of each class. How many trees will be planted by the students?

Since each class has three sections.

Hence, 1 × 3 = 3 trees will be planted by Class I, 2 × 3 = 6 trees by Class II, 3 × 3 = 9 trees by Class III, and similarly, 12 × 3 = 36 trees will be planted by Class XII.

Thus, 3, 6, 9,..., 36 form an AP, where a = 3, d = 6 minus 3 = 3, and n = 12.

1, 2, 3, 4, 5 ... 12

Common difference, d = 2 − 1 = 1

a = 3, d = 6 - 3 = 3, and n = 12

∵ Sn = `"n"/2`[2a + (n - 1) × d]

⇒ S12 = `12/2` [2 × 3 + (12 - 1) × 3]

= 6 [6 + 33]

= 6 × 39

= 234

Thus, the total number of trees is 234.
